Meet our Foster Grandparent, Ms. Shirley Williams. Ms. Williams has been in the Foster Grandparents Program (FGP) for 15 years, and she works at our Discovery Head Start site. Her site supervisor uses one word to describe Ms. Williams and that is “SUCCESS.” Mushaunda Williams says, “Ms. Williams (“Momo” as we call her) is and has always been more than just a Foster Grandparent at our class. She brings a wealth of knowledge and experience and more importantly dedication to the children and teachers at our school. She shows love and support to all the children and they love her dearly. Momo’s passion for the job is far beyond measure, Catholic Charities is truly blessed to have Momo and Discovery is better than blessed she was placed at our site. To God be the Glory for this awesome woman who is beautiful inside and out.”

When we asked Ms. Williams how she feels about the program she said, “The program gives me an outlet and keeps me motivated. Without Catholic Charities Foster Grandparent program I would be at home bored and my health would be declining. “

The Foster Grandparents program at Catholic Charities provides opportunities for social interaction and companionship to those 55 and over. It provides grandparents the opportunity to earn a small stipend while providing children one on one tutoring, teaching them reading skills and guiding them to success.
